Learning Path: From Beginner to Earning
#### Step 1: Get the Basics Down (Beginner)
- Read up: Start with free resources on e-commerce fundamentals. Websites like Shopify’s blog or Oberlo are great.
- Choose your niche: Think about what interests you or what gaps exist in the market. Urban wear? Natural beauty products? Research trends on platforms like Google Trends.
#### Step 2: Set Up Your Store (Intermediate)
- Select a platform: Shopify is popular, but WooCommerce is budget-friendly if you're comfortable with WordPress.
- Domain & Branding: Purchase a domain name that resonates with your brand. Use tools like Canva for logo design.
- Supplier Research: Use platforms like AliExpress, Spocket, or local suppliers if available—think of sourcing directly from Kenyan artisans!
#### Step 3: Market Your Store (Earning Potential)
- Social Media Marketing: Leverage platforms like Instagram and Facebook. Create engaging content that fits local tastes.
- SEO Optimization: Use keywords relevant to your niche so customers can easily find you.
- Paid Ads: Consider running ads on social media targeted at specific demographics.
Tools You’ll Need:
1. E-commerce Platform - Shopify or WooCommerce.
2. Social Media Management - Buffer or Hootsuite.
3. Email Marketing - Mailchimp for reaching out to potential customers.
4. Analytics Tools - Google Analytics to track performance.

FAQs About Dropshipping
Q1: Do I need a lot of money to start dropshipping?
Nope! You can start with less than $100 if you're strategic about choosing platforms and advertising methods.
Q2: How long does it take to see profits from dropshipping?
Typically within 3–6 months if you're diligent about marketing and customer engagement.
Q3: Is dropshipping legal in Africa?
Yes! It's legal as long as you're compliant with your country's tax laws and any regulations related to online commerce.
Q4: Can I run my dropshipping business solely through my phone?
Absolutely! Many entrepreneurs operate entirely through mobile devices using apps from their chosen e-commerce platform.
